Nucleos(t)ide analogues (NAs) and peginterferon have complementary effects in chronic hepatitis B, but it is unclear whether combination therapy improves responses in genotype D-infected patients. We conducted an open-label study of peginterferon alfa-2a 180 µg/wk added to ongoing NA therapy in hepatitis B e antigen (HBeAg)-negative, genotype D-infected patients with hepatitis B virus DNA <20 IU/mL. The primary endpoint was proportion of patients with ≥50% decline in serum HBsAg by the end of the 48-week add-on phase. Seventy patients received treatment, 11 were withdrawn at week 24 for no decrease in HBsAg, and 14 withdrew for other reasons. Response rate (per-protocol population) was 67.4% (29/43) at week 48 (95% confidence interval [CI]: 51, 81) and 50.9% (28/55) at week 96 (95% CI: 38, 66). Median serum HBsAg decreased throughout peginterferon alfa-2a treatment and was significantly lower than baseline at weeks 48, 72 and 96 (P < 0.001). Decreases in HBsAg of ≥0.5-log10 and ≥1-log10 were documented in 19 (44.2%) and 6 (14.0%) patients at week 48 and 6 (10.9%) and 17 (30.9%) patients at week 96. The proportion of patients with HBsAg <1000, <500, <100 and <10 IU/mL at ≥1 timepoint during treatment was 78.6% (n = 44), 57.1% (n = 32), 21.4% (n = 12) and 7.1% (n = 4). Interferon gamma-induced protein 10 increased from baseline up to week 48, with week 12 levels significantly associated with response at week 48. Addition of peginterferon alfa-2a to ongoing NA therapy significantly decreased HBsAg levels in HBeAg-negative patients with genotype D infection (ClinicalTrials.gov NCT01706575).

BACKGROUND & AIMS: Twenty-four weeks of treatment with peginterferon and ribavirin for chronic hepatitis C virus (HCV) genotype 2 or 3 infection produces a sustained virologic response (SVR) in 70%-80% of patients. We performed a randomized, double-blind, phase 2b study to assess whether adding daclatasvir, a nonstructural protein 5A (NS5A) inhibitor that is active against these genotypes, improves efficacy and shortens therapy. METHODS: Patients with HCV genotype 2 or 3 infection (n = 151), enrolled at research centers in North America, Europe, or Australia, were assigned randomly to groups given 12 or 16 weeks of daclatasvir (60 mg once daily), or 24 weeks of placebo, each combined with peginterferon alfa-2a and ribavirin. Treatment was extended to 24 weeks for recipients of daclatasvir who did not meet the criteria for early virologic response. The primary end point was SVR at 24 weeks after treatment (SVR24). RESULTS: Baseline characteristics were similar among patients within each HCV genotype group. However, the 80 patients with HCV genotype 3, compared with the 71 patients with HCV genotype 2, were younger (mean age, 45 vs 53 y, respectively), and a larger proportion had cirrhosis (23% vs 1%, respectively). Among patients with HCV genotype 2 infection, an SVR24 was achieved by 83%, 83%, and 63% of those in the daclatasvir 12-week group, the daclatasvir 16-week group, or the placebo group, respectively; among patients with HCV genotype 3 infection, an SVR24 was achieved by 69%, 67%, and 59% of patients in these groups, respectively. Differences between genotypes largely were attributable to the higher frequency of post-treatment relapse among patients infected with HCV genotype 3. In both daclatasvir arms for both HCV genotypes, the lower bound of the 80% confidence interval of the difference in SVR24 rates between the daclatasvir and placebo arms was above -20%, establishing noninferiority. Safety findings were similar among groups, and were typical of those expected from peginterferon alfa and ribavirin therapy. CONCLUSIONS: Twelve or 16 weeks of treatment with daclatasvir, in combination with peginterferon alfa-2a and ribavirin, is a well tolerated and effective therapy for patients with HCV genotype 2 or 3 infections. Daclatasvir-containing regimens could reduce the duration of therapy for these patients. Clinicaltrials.gov number: NCT01257204.

BACKGROUND & AIMS: We investigated whether HBV genotype influences on-treatment HBsAg kinetics and/or the end-of-treatment HBsAg levels associated with long-term virological response in HBeAg-negative chronic hepatitis B patients treated with peginterferon alfa-2a±lamivudine in the Phase III trial. METHODS: All patients (n=230) who participated in long-term follow-up were included according to the availability of HBsAg level measurements. Long-term virological response was defined as HBV DNA ≤ 10,000cp/ml (1786IU/ml) at 5 years post-treatment. Genotype-specific end-of-treatment HBsAg levels associated with long-term virological response (identified by ROC analysis) were assessed in 199 patients with HBsAg measurements available at baseline and end-of-treatment. HBsAg kinetics according to genotype and long-term virological response were investigated in the 117 patients with additional samples available at weeks 12, 24, and 72. RESULTS: Baseline HBsAg levels were significantly higher for A than B, C, and D genotypes (p<0.05). On-treatment HBsAg kinetics varied according to HBV genotype. The difference between responders and non-responders was greatest for genotype A from weeks 12-24; for genotypes B and D from baseline to week 12; there was no significant difference over any timeframe for genotype C. High positive predictive values for long-term virological response could be obtained by applying end-of-treatment genotype-specific cut-offs: 75%, 47%, 71%, and 75% for genotypes A (<400IU/ml), B (<50IU/ml), C (<75IU/ml), and D (<1000IU/ml), respectively. CONCLUSIONS: On-treatment HBsAg kinetics vary between HBV genotypes. Genotype-specific monitoring timeframes and end-of-treatment thresholds could ameliorate response-guided treatment of HBeAg-negative chronic hepatitis B.

BACKGROUND & AIMS: It was recently demonstrated that none of the hepatitis B e antigen (HBeAg)-negative patients without any serum hepatitis B surface antigen (HBsAg) decline and with <2log hepatitis B virus (HBV) DNA decline at week 12 of a 48-week peginterferon alfa-2a (PEG-IFN) treatment course achieved a sustained response (SR). We aimed at validating this stopping rule in two independent trials. METHODS: HBeAg-negative patients receiving 48 or 96 weeks of PEG-IFN in the phase III registration trial (N=85) and PegBeLiver study (N=75) were stratified according to the presence of any HBsAg decline and/or 2log HBV DNA decline at week 12. SR was defined as HBV DNA <2000IU/ml and normal alanine aminotransferase 24 weeks after treatment. RESULTS: The original PARC trial included 102 patients (genotype A/D/other: 14/81/7), 25 (25%) had an SR. The validation dataset consisted of 160 patients (genotype A/B/C/D/other: 10/18/34/91/7), 57 (36%) achieved an SR. The stopping rule performed well across the two studies (p=0.001) and its negative predictive value [NPV] was 95% in the validation dataset harbouring genotypes A-D. Its performance was best for genotype D. Moreover, among the 34 patients treated for 96 weeks, none of the 7 (21%) without HBsAg decline and with <2log HBV DNA decline at week 12 achieved an SR (NPV 100%). CONCLUSIONS: We confirmed in two independent studies that the combination of HBsAg and HBV DNA levels at week 12 identifies HBeAg-negative patients with a very low chance of SR to either 48 or 96 weeks of PEG-IFN therapy.

BACKGROUND & AIMS: It has yet to be firmly established whether host IFNL3 (IL28B) genotype influences interferon responsiveness in patients with chronic hepatitis B. We investigated associations between single-nucleotide polymorphisms (SNPs) in the IFNL3 region and response to peginterferon alfa-2a in 701 patients enrolled in three large, randomized, international studies. METHODS: Responses were defined as hepatitis B surface antigen (HBsAg) loss and/or hepatitis B e antigen (HBeAg) seroconversion plus hepatitis B virus (HBV) DNA <2000 IU/ml in HBeAg-positive patients, and HBsAg loss and/or HBV DNA <2000 IU/ml in HBeAg-negative patients (24 weeks after end of treatment). Associations between treatment response and the number of copies of the poor-response allele at three SNPs (rs8099917, rs12980275, rs12979860) were explored with logistic regression models in Asian and white patients. RESULTS: The HBeAg-positive and -negative populations comprised 465 (92% Asian, 50% HBV genotype C) and 236 (79% Asian, 41% HBV genotype C) patients, respectively, and had respective response rates of 26% and 47%. The IFNL3 genotype was strongly associated with ethnicity. There was no association between IFNL3 genotype and treatment response in HBeAg-positive or -negative patients. Independent predictors of treatment response were: sex, HBV DNA level and alanine aminotransferase level in HBeAg-positive Asian patients; age in HBeAg-negative Asian patients; and HBV DNA in HBeAg-negative white patients. CONCLUSIONS: This is the largest analysis to date of associations between IFNL3 genotype and peginterferon response in patients with chronic hepatitis B. The data suggest that IFNL3 polymorphism is not a major determinant of the response to peginterferon alfa-2a in either HBeAg-positive or HBeAg-negative patients.

Using a multiphase bio-mathematical model, we studied the dynamics of hepatitis B virus (HBV) infection in 72 HBeAg-negative patients who received 48 weeks of either lamivudine (3TC; 25 patients); pegylated interferon-alpha2a (peg-IFN-alpha2a) 180 mg weekly plus 3TC (23 patients), or peg-IFN-alpha2a 180 mg weekly plus placebo (24 patients). During the first month of therapy most of the 3TC -/+ peg-IFN-alpha2a treated patients showed a multiphase decay of viral load: during the first two phases, where we hypothesized a direct inhibition of virus production, the mean viral production per infected cell was reduced by 2.22 log10 and 2.36 log10, respectively. At variance, peg-IFN-alpha2a treated patients had a biphasic profile: the first phase HBV DNA decline was slower than that observed in 3TC patients (mean HBV DNA t(1/2) = 1.6 +/- 1.1 days and 9.5 +/- 3.0 h, respectively) and the direct antiviral effect reduced virus production by 1.14 log10. From day 14 onwards (third or second phase according to multi- or biphasic patterns), HBV DNA declined mainly because of the infected hepatocyte clearance that slowed down in approximately 50% of the patients from day 35, possibly because of a negative feedback on the immune system activity. Computing the number of infected cells at the end of therapy we found that peg-IFN-alpha2a and 3TC monotherapy determined a similar reduction of infected hepatocytes (mean: -3.3 log10), whereas there was a greater reduction in combination therapy patients (-5.0 versus -3.3 log10, P = 0.039). In conclusion, peg-IFN-alpha2a, in spite of having direct antiviral activity lower than that of 3TC, achieved a comparable reduction of infected hepatocytes, possibly because of a higher infected cell clearance rate.

BACKGROUND: Hepatitis C virus (HCV) is believed to exert a suppressive effect on hepatitis B virus (HBV) in most HBV/HCV-coinfected patients; once HCV is cured by interferon-based therapy, these patients may show HBV reactivation. However, recent evidence revealed that the virological status in HBV/HCV-untreated individuals may vary over time and may show fluctuating profiles. METHODS: To evaluate the behaviour of apparently inactive HBV infection in patients under treatment for a concurrent HCV infection, we performed a prospective study that evaluated nine consecutive patients (eight males with a median age of 45.9 years, and one female aged 62 years) longitudinally followed-up with bi-monthly evaluation of HBV/HCV viraemia levels and liver biochemistry during a 1-year treatment with interferon plus ribavirin. RESULTS: In seven cases the HBV infection maintained its inactive status independently of the HCV response to therapy. By contrast, two non-responder cases with persistently high HCV RNA levels showed HBV DNA flairs during the follow-up, indicating a status of active HBV infection with fluctuating virological profiles. CONCLUSIONS: This study suggests that the HBV behaviour may be independent of the HCV activity during anti-HCV therapy in HBV/HCV-coinfected patients, and that the HBV virological profile should be monitored to recognize possible reactivations that might lead to more proper therapeutic choices or adjustments.

BACKGROUND: Hepatitis B e antigen (HBeAg)-negative chronic hepatitis B (CHB) is the most frequent and difficult-to-treat viral hepatitis worldwide. HBV DNA and hepatitis B surface antigen (HBsAg) serum levels, which help the early identification of non-responders to pegylated interferon (PEG-IFN), prompt more flexible individualized therapeutic strategies exploiting the benefits of both PEG-IFN and nucleoside/nucleotide analogues (NAs). We assessed the cost-effectiveness of week-12 HBV DNA/HBsAg stopping rule for early interruption and switch to currently most effective NA treatments (entecavir [ETV] or tenofovir disoproxil fumarate [TDF]). METHODS: A decision-analytic Markov model was developed in the following health-related states: CHB, compensated cirrhosis (CC) and decompensated cirrhosis, hepatocellular carcinoma, liver transplant, post-liver transplant, death, virological response, relapse and HBsAg clearance. Simulated strategies included: ETV/TDF in CHB; ETV/TDF delayed until CC; first-line PEG-IFN followed by switch to ETV/TDF for either patients meeting the week-12 stopping rule or week-48 null-responders/relapsers; and first-line PEG-IFN followed by switch to ETV/TDF delayed until CC. ETV and TDF were considered alternatively for a total of eight strategies. A lifetime simulation horizon was applied. RESULTS: Early treatment strategies using NAs with or without first-line PEG-IFN provided the highest results (approximately 22 life-years and 15 quality-adjusted life years [QALYs]). Delayed treatments until cirrhosis development resulted in poorer outcomes. The average per-patient lifetime costs ranged from €33,500 (TDF in CC) to €68,900 (TDF in CHB). Costs using ETV were 20-50% higher. First-line PEG-IFN strategies ranged from dominant (that is, more effective and less costly) to highly cost-effective, although differences in QALYs were always very narrow. CONCLUSIONS: The cost-effectiveness of antiviral therapy of HBeAg-negative CHB could be improved significantly using first-line PEG-IFN followed by a switch to NAs in either patients meeting the week-12 HBV DNA/HBsAg stopping rule or week-48 non-responders/relapsers.
